布林函數意思

布林函數(Boolean function)是數學和邏輯學中的一種函數,它們的輸入和輸出都是布林值,即 TRUE 或 FALSE。布林函數可以用來表示和研究邏輯關係和運算。

布林函數的輸入和輸出都是布林變量,這些變量通常用小寫英文字母 x, y, z 等表示。布林函數的輸出依賴於輸入的組合,這種依賴關係由邏輯門或邏輯運算來定義。布林函數可以用 Truth table(真值表)來描述,真值表是一個表格,它列出了所有可能的輸入組合和對應的輸出。

布林函數在計算機科學中非常重要,因為它們可以用來表示和設計數字電路,如與門、或門和非門。在程式設計中,布林函數可以用來表達條件結構,如 if 語句和 switch 語句。

布林代數(Boolean algebra)是研究布林函數的代數體系,它由英國數學家 George Boole 在 19 世紀中葉創立。布林代數在邏輯學、計算機科學、電路設計和許多其他領域都有著廣泛的套用。